Avaltroni Dear Sir/ Madam: Deputy Commissioner Bureau of In September 2001, the New York City Department and Environmental Protection Environmental Compliance (NYC DEP) and the Department of Health (NYC DOH) advised building owners Tel (718) 595.4418 Fex (718) 5954422 regarding building maintenance and re-occupancy issues following the collapse of the World Trade Center. The steps included the professional assessment of building contamination for possible hazardous components, including asbestos, and a retrospective filing, as required, if applicable.

The NYC DEP is hereby requesting copies of the environmental hazard assessments including bulk sample results and air monitoring results and a summary of clean-up activities at the above referenced site. Please forward the requested documents to our offices within FIVE BUSINESS DAYs. They may be faxed to (718) 595-3744 or sent to the NYC DEP Asbestos Control Program at 59-17 Junction Boulevard, 8`h floor, Corona, New York 11373-5108.

Please be advised building owners are responsible for the cleaning of building. exteriors, grounds, and common areas. Adherence to proper cleaning methods is important for the protection of public health and the environrnent. DEP inspectors will be following up on this matter.
